Webgreenwash verb [ T ] uk / ˈɡriːnwɒʃ / us to try to make your business seem interested in protecting the natural environment, when it is not: Ecologists complain about major … WebGreenwashing (écoblanchiment) désigne un terme anglophone dont la signification française est verdissement d’image. Il a puisé son sens dans la contraction des mots « green » (vert) et « brainwashing » (lavage de cerveau). Ce concept s’applique concrètement dans l’univers du commerce.
